About Dentsu Aegis Network Ltd.
Dentsu Aegis Network was a multinational media and digital marketing communications group headquartered in London, operating across 145 countries. It provided advertising, media planning, digital performance, creative, data, and public relations services through agencies such as Carat, Dentsu, iProspect, Isobar, Posterscope, Vizeum, and Mcgarrybowen. The group was formed in 2012 when Japanese advertising giant Dentsu acquired the British Aegis Group for US $4.9 billion. In January 2020 the parent company Dentsu Group announced it would retire the Dentsu Aegis Network name, consolidating all operations under the single Dentsu brand, ending the eight-year lifespan of the network.
